November is National Family Caregivers Month and it’s time we center their well-being. Over 53 million Americans provide unpaid care for a loved one, often while juggling jobs, parenting, and their own health.

Caregivers face higher stress, depression, and financial hardship. And when caregivers burn out, everyone suffers.
Support tips:
- Offer to help with errands or meals
- Normalize respite care and therapy
- Advocate for paid family leave and caregiver tax credits
